Settima puntata: Ombre nella Notte
August 21, 2007 08:50 AM PDT
This is the seventh of 10 episodes. This episode starts just after Tex and Thomas have killed two monsters and Kaiva. Valance got away. In the prior episode Tex and his companions are on their way out of Dr Ferguson's house. Tex is sure they'll get important information from the indians. Thomas is very disillusioned because their visit to Dr Ferguson didn't help clear up any of the mystery of his Father's disappearance. Leo Valance and Kaiva meet the group on their way to the horse stalls. Valance manages the horse stalls and Kaiva is his helper. Tex asks Valance if knows anything about what happened to Dr Ferguson. Valance says he heard about the disappearance and suggests Mexican bandits were probably involved. Tex speculates that the storehouses and stalls would be a good place for a bandit to hide things. Valance is incredulous because he thinks Tex is suggesting that he was involved in the disappearance. Tex says it wasn't his intention. Tex also asks Valance for directions to the indian villages. Valance gives directions after retrieving the horses. There are two paths to the indian villages. One path is long and winding while the other is very steep along the edge of cliffs. Valance and Kaiva devise a plan to make sure Tex won't discover their criminal work. The group gets on the trail and breaks up into two parts when the two trails diverge. Tex and Thomas will take the long trail while the others take the steep trail. Thomas asks Tex what he thinks of Valance. Tex says he a nose for criminals and Valance seems like a criminal. They also discuss Dr Ferguson. Tex thinks something is being hidden. Thomas describes Ferguson's work and his effort to seperate good from evil. They go to sleep but it turns out they don't sleep for very long. Valance and Kaiva sneek up on them and they have two monster helpers (Yablas and Yamas). There's a gunfight. Tex kills the two monsters and Kaiva. Valance gets away. Podcast SummaryThis is a podcast for intermediate or advanced Italian language learners. You can expand your vocabulary by listening to spoken Italian while you also read the transcript and study the words that are unfamiliar. The best part is that you'll have a lot of fun in the process! "Fumetti" are Italian comic books. The podcasts are comic books that were originally dramatized for Italian radio (RADIO 2). This podcast will focus mainly on three comic book characters that are incredibly successful in Italy: Tex, Diabolik and Dylan Dog. The podcasts and other materials on the website will show you how deeply the characters have entered the consciousness of contemporary Italian society. Transcripts are available for download.
